9 Weeks out Meet Prep.. Squats to 75% / 565lbs

Right now we are 9 weeks out of RPS Powerlifting's NE Power Challenge..

Today was 10% more weight than last session.. took Squats to 75%.

Raw lifters had 3 working sets of 3 reps
Equipped lifters had 2 working sets of 2 reps

We worked on sorting out depth for raw lifters, and driving knees out and staying more upright for equipped lifters...

Me personally, I am planning on opening squat around 650lbs.. going to need at least 600+ to get depth.

I'm happy with all our lifters progress.. with every session our form is improving.. we should start hitting openers/2nd attempts in another 2-3 weeks.

The most important things right now is to get brutally honest with depth and form so there are no surprises and disappointments on the platform. This is one of the most important parts of being a quality training team. Blowing smoke up each other's asses about how deep and great their squat is, does no good when sitting in front of 3 judges on a platform. Our job is to make sure everyone's lifts get passed come meet day.
